Owner’s Manual BHD-H/ BHDP-H Portable Dehumidifier Heat Controller OPERATING THE UNIT Positioning the Unit A dehumidifier operating in a basement will have little or no effect in drying an adjacent enclosed storage area, such as a closet, unless there is adequate circulation of air in and out of the area.

Condensate Pump Drainage Water can be automatically emptied into a floor drain or a suitable drainage location by attaching the factory supplied pump drain hose (0od=1/4”) to the pump drain outlet on the rear of the unit.
